Big League Politics) – A Florida Democrat running for U.S. Senate was busted Thursday morning for apparently masquerading a Hurricane Michael donation link as a Democrat fundraising tool.

“Speaking of @NelsonForSenate fundraising during hurricane, this is interesting: The link his campaign posted to raise money for disaster relief efforts takes you to ActBlue, the Democrat’s fundraising engine. Building donor list through hurricane relief contributions? #FLSen,” according to Free Beacon’s Brent Scher.

Sen. Bill Nelson (D-Fla.) is fighting for dear life to keep his seat against surging Florida Gov. Rick Scott, a Republican.

ActBlue’s mission statement is to “empower small-dollar donors.” It is an independent software non-profit that has been used to raise over two billion dollars for Democrats and their causes since 2004.

 Though Nelson could, in theory, direct the funds to Hurricane Michael relief from that link, why not just link directly to a fundraising effort that has already been established, like the Red Cross?

At the time of this publication, it appears that Nelson deleted the Tweet linking to ActBlue. His office did not respond to a comment request.
